Hot on the heels of punk, mixing aggressivity and urgency with the bluesier sensitivity of hard rock and a darker imagery, came the New Wave of British Heavy Metal in the late seventies. Iron Maiden was the leader of the movement and showed the way for thousands of copycats, especially for their 1982 breakthrough album The Number Of The Beast on. But the original keeps going strong, and the stadiums still fill up to hear the triple guitar assaults of Dave Murray, Jannick Guers and Adrian Smith.
